• 136 Professional Race Starts. • 1st Place Driver’s Championship - IMSA. • Top-3 Driver’s Championship 2× - IMSA. • Top-5 Driver’s Championships 2× - IMSA. • Rookie of The Year - IMSA. • Rolex 24 Hours at Daytona LMP2 IMSA Winner 2022. • 10 Wins in IMSA, WEC, ALMS, SRO & Rolex Sports Car Series. • 29 Podium finishes in IMSA, WEC, ALMS, SRO & Rolex Sports Car Series. • 52 Top-5 finishes in IMSA, WEC, ALMS, SRO & Rolex Sports Car Series. • 67 Top-10 finishes in IMSA, WEC, ALMS, SRO & Rolex Sports Car Series. • 24 Hours of Le Mans, 1 start, best result 10th. • 24 Hours of Daytona, 14 starts, best results 1st and 3rd. • 6 Hours of Watkins Glen, 9 starts, best results 1st and 3rd. • 10 Hours of Petit Le Mans, 4 starts, best result 2nd. • 12 Hours of Sebring, 5 starts, best results 3rd twice. • 12 Hours of Bathurst, 2 starts, best result 5th. • 6 Hours of Shanghai, 1 start, best result 5th. • 24 Hours of Dubai, 1 start, best result 5th. • One of the first 16-year-old drivers to compete & finish the 24 Hours of Daytona in 2005. • Youngest Grand-Am Cup GS Winner during 2006 Daytona 200. • Has raced over 50 different GT, prototype and stockcars since 2004. • Has raced with over 30 different racing teams since 2004. • Youngest licensed racing driver in the United States in 2003 at 14 years old. • Multiple regional and national karting championships and wins including in the World Karting Association.
